Millwall vs Rotherham United match preview

Two sides with sights on a bounce-back result are set to lock horns as part of the midweek round of Championship fixtures on Wednesday, September 20th.

The matchup in question will see Millwall act as hosts, in a meeting with Rotherham United.

Beginning with the former, Millwall have endured something of a hit-and-miss campaign to date.

All told, across six league outings, the Lions have notched a pair of wins, to go along with a draw, and two defeats.

Most recently, in their return to action on the back of the international break, Gary Rowett’s troops welcomed Leeds United to The Den, hopeful of making it three on the spin without defeat.

When all was said and done, however, an underwhelming display ultimately culminated in Millwall being put to the sword by three goals to nil.

Such woes have seen Wednesday’s hosts-in-waiting tumble to a lowly 18th in England’s 2nd tier.

And yet, Millwall could well fancy their chances of a swift return to winning ways later today.

This comes with their upcoming opponents having not exactly set the world alight themselves over the season’s early weeks.

In fact, Rotherham have struggled, on their way to just four points from an available 18.

The Millers did appear to have turned things around in their final outing ahead of the international break, after putting high-flying Norwich City to the sword by two goals to one.

This was followed in turn by defeat this past weekend, though, at the hands of fellow strugglers Huddersfield Town.

Matt Taylor’s men therefore find themselves in 21st in the standings, just two points clear of the bottom three.
